About

Nagarro SE, together with its subsidiaries, provides digital product engineering and technology solutions in Germany, the United States of America, and internationally. Nagarro SE (NGRRF) - Net Assets

Latest net assets as of September 2025: $172.76 Million USD

Based on the latest financial reports, Nagarro SE (NGRRF) has net assets worth $172.76 Million USD as of September 2025.

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ets ($750.30 Million) and total liabilities ($577.55 Million).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off.
